Overview of Crime in Chorley North East

The total recorded crimes in Chorley North East, Chorley, UK in May 2025 are around 47 as per the recent police data. This equates to a Chorley North East crime rate of 58.99 per 1,000 population.

It's important to note that this crime data is based on the Geographic Boundry data provided by the ONS around Chorley North East, encompassing approximately 796 residents.

Most occured crime Types

The most prevalent crimes in the area during May were:

  • Anti-social behaviour: (27) incidents (58.82% increase)
  • Violence and sexual offences: (13) incidents (333.33% increase)
  • Criminal damage and arson: (3) incidents (200.00% increase)

How safe is Chorley North East?

To understand the safety of Chorley North East, we need to analyze Chorley North East crime statistics in relation to regional averages. Lets examine the available data and provide a balanced assessment.

  • Relative to Chorley:

    • In 2024, Chorley North East demonstrated a lower crime volume than the Chorley average, with 344 crimes compared to 768.0. This suggests a relatively safer position within the region for the year. Additionally, Chorley North East recorded fewer crimes than 12 out of 13 other areas in the Chorley.

    • In 2023, Chorley North East had fewer crimes than the Chorley average, with 304 crimes compared to 728. This reflects a relatively lower crime rate for the area within the region that year. Additionally, Chorley North East recorded fewer crimes than 12 out of 13 other areas in the Chorley.
